College of Mechanic Signs Cooperation Agreement with HD Hyundai Eco Vina Co., Ltd.
On the morning of April 21, 2026, the Cooperation Agreement Signing Ceremony between the College of Mechanic and HD Hyundai Eco Vina Co., Ltd. was held at the College of Mechanic. This important milestone aims to strengthen cooperation between the College and the enterprise in training and developing high-quality human resources to meet the demands of the labor market in the current era of integration.

Attending the ceremony on behalf of the College of Mechanic were Mr. Nguyen Kim Son – Rector; Mr. Bui Trong Son and Mr. Le An – Vice Rectors together with heads of departments, faculties and center. Representing HD Hyundai Eco Vina Co., Ltd. were Mr. Lee Kyoung Sub – Vice President along with representatives from the company’s professional divisions.

Under the agreement, both parties will coordinate in implementing many practical activities, including exchanging information on education, research and technology; developing training programs aligned with enterprise needs; supporting students in company visits, internships and real working experiences; cooperating in graduate recruitment; organizing seminars, discussions and career counseling activities; and sharing management, production experiences and appropriate technology transfer.
In addition, HD Hyundai Eco Vina will create favorable conditions for students of the College to access modern production lines, develop industrial discipline and improve working skills in an international corporate environment. Meanwhile, the College of Mechanic will actively supply well-trained human resources that meet the company’s recruitment standards.

Immediately after the ceremony, the delegation from HD Hyundai Eco Vina visited the College’s Automotive Practice Workshop. During the visit, visistors were introduced to the facilities and equipment used for training in Automotive Technology, Welding and Metal Cutting, as well as the car maintenance and repair area, engine and automotive electrical practice zones, and other modern training equipment serving teaching and practical learning at the College. The company representative acknowledged the College’s facilities, practice-oriented training model and serious investment in developing automotive human resources.
